Background
In the clinical nursing work of department of cardiology, when meetting the patient of pipe intervention operation, the nursing staff needs to carry out long-time hemostasis by compression nursing to the artery position of patient's puncture catheter or sheath pipe.
The catheter intervention operation is to place a catheter into the heart or related blood vessels of a patient through the femoral artery for treatment, the catheter needs to be placed through femoral artery puncture during operation, after the operation is finished, the puncture catheter and the sheath of the femoral artery need to be pulled out from the artery, at the moment, a nursing staff needs to apply appropriate force, the puncture part is accurately pressed for a long time, and buffer release is performed discontinuously, so that necessary blood supply requirements are guaranteed, and the situation of blood pressure rising is avoided.
Because the press time is too long, the nursing staff is easy to be over-tired, the hand pressure is not enough, and the manual press pressure is not uniform enough, so that the situations of bleeding, subcutaneous hematoma and the like are easy to appear at the wound of the patient, the labor is wasted, and the working efficiency is low.

Detailed Description
The present invention will be further described with reference to the accompanying drawings.
Referring to fig. 1 to fig. 3, the technical solution adopted by the present embodiment is: it comprises a base 1 and an air bag 2;
the base 1 is soft silica gel, the left side and the right side of the front side of the base 1 are both integrally formed with an air bag fixing seat 1-1, the air bag fixing seat 1-1 is hard silica gel, an air bag 2 is arranged between the air bag fixing seats 1-1 at the left side and the right side, the left side and the right side of the air bag 2 are respectively glued and fixed with the air bag fixing seat 1-1, the rear surface of the air bag 2 is glued and fixed with the base 1, the left end of the rear surface of the base 1 is provided with a first fixing belt 1-2, the right end of the first fixing belt 1-2 is glued and fixed with the rear surface of the base 1, the right end of the rear surface of the base 1 is provided with a second fixing belt 1-3, the left end of the second fixing belt 1-3 is glued and fixed with the rear surface of the base 1, the first fixing belt 1-2 and the second fixing belt 1-, the back sides of the first fixing strap 1-2 and the second fixing strap 1-3 are sewn with a flannelette layer to ensure the comfort of the first fixing strap 1-2 and the second fixing strap 1-3, the left side of the back surface of the base 1 is adhered with a recording card 1-4, the right side of the back surface of the base 1 is embedded with a barometer 1-5, the periphery of the barometer 1-5 and the base 1 are sealed, the barometer 1-5 can display the air pressure inside the air bag 2, a nursing staff can adjust the pressure according to the air pressure, the left end of the first fixing strap 1-2 is wound with a locking seat 1-2-1, the back surface of the locking seat 1-2-1 is integrally formed with a spring plate 1-2-2, the right end of the spring plate 1-2-2 is integrally formed with a fixing buckle 1-2-3, a locking frame 1-3-1 is wound at the right end of the second fixing strap 1-3, a fixing hole 1-3-2 is formed at the right end of the locking frame 1-3-1, and a fixing buckle 1-2-3 is clamped in the fixing hole 1-3-2;
the air valve 2-1 is arranged on the upper side face of the air bag 2, the air valve 2-1 is connected with the air bag 2 through sealing glue, the air valve 2-1 is a bidirectional air valve and can be inflated and deflated, the surface of the air bag 2 is arranged in a wavy mode, and therefore the air bag can press a wound and can be used for a patient.
The working principle of the specific embodiment is as follows: after the operation is finished, the patient lies on the patient bed, the air bag fixing seat 1-1 is respectively placed on two sides of the puncture part of the patient, the first fixing belt 1-2 and the second fixing belt 1-3 are wound to the other side of the body of the patient, the locking seat 1-2-1 is inserted into the locking frame 1-3-1, the fixing buckle 1-2-3 is clamped in the fixing hole 1-3-2, after the fixing is finished, the first fixing belt 1-2 and the second fixing belt 1-3 are adjusted, the first fixing belt 1-2 and the second fixing belt 1-3 are tightly attached to the body of the patient, at the moment, the air bag 2 is inflated through the air valve 2-1, the nursing staff controls the pressure through the pressure gauge, after the inflation is finished, the air bag 2 is under the tension action of the first fixing belt 1-2 and the second fixing belt 1-3, the puncture part of the patient is compressed, thereby achieving the aim of hemostasis, and finally, relevant information is recorded on the recording cards 1-4.
After adopting above-mentioned structure, this embodiment beneficial effect does:
1. the first fixing belt 1-2 and the second fixing belt 1-3 are arranged, so that the medical fixing belt can be used for patients with different body types, and the application range is wide;
2. the air bag 2 is arranged, so that the pressure can be controlled, the difficulty of postoperative care is reduced, and the burden of nursing staff is relieved;
3. the pressure gauge is arranged, so that a nursing worker is not required to take care of the pressure gauge for a long time, manpower and material resources are saved, and the working efficiency is greatly improved.
